The Kingdom of Armenia, also the Kingdom of Greater Armenia, or simply Greater Armenia (Armenian: Մեծ Հայք Mets Hayk; Latin: Armenia Maior), sometimes referred to as the Armenian Empire, was a monarchy in the Ancient Near East which existed from 321 BC to 428 AD. Its history is divided into successive reigns by three royal dynasties: Orontid (321 BC–200 BC), Artaxiad (189 BC–12 AD) and Arsacid (52–428).The root of the kingdom lies in one of the satrapies of the Achaemenid Empire of Persia called Armenia (Satrapy of Armenia), which was formed from the territory of the Kingdom of Ararat (860 BC–590 BC) after it was conquered by the Median Empire in 590 BC. The satrapy became a kingdom in 321 BC during the reign of the Orontid dynasty after the conquest of Persia by Alexander the Great, which was then incorporated as one of the Hellenistic kingdoms of the Seleucid Empire. Under the Seleucid Empire (312–63 BC), the Armenian throne was divided in two – Armenia Maior and Sophene – both of which passed to members of the Artaxiad dynasty in 189 BC. During the Roman Republic's eastern expansion, the Kingdom of Armenia, under Tigranes the Great, reached its peak, from 83 to 69 BC, after it reincorporated Sophene and conquered the remaining territories of the falling Seleucid Empire, effectively ending its existence and raising Armenia into an empire for a brief period, until it was itself conquered by Rome in 69 BC.



The remaining Artaxiad kings ruled as clients of Rome until they were overthrown in 12 AD due to their possible allegiance to Rome's main rival in the region, Parthia. During the Roman–Parthian Wars, the Arsacid dynasty of Armenia was founded when Tiridates I, a member of the Parthian Arsacid dynasty, was proclaimed King of Armenia in 52. Throughout most of its history during this period, Armenia was heavily contested between Rome and Parthia, and the Armenian nobility was divided among pro-Roman, pro-Parthian or neutrals. From 114 to 118, Armenia briefly became a province of the Roman Empire under Emperor Trajan. The Kingdom of Armenia often served as a client state or vassal at the frontier of the two large empires and their successors, the Byzantine and Sassanid empires. In 301, Tiridates III proclaimed Christianity as the state religion of Armenia, making the Armenian kingdom the first state to embrace Christianity officially. During the Byzantine–Sasanian wars, Armenia was ultimately partitioned into Byzantine Armenia in 387 and Persian Armenia in 428.

Vega is the brightest star in the northern constellation of Lyra. It has the Bayer designation α Lyrae, which is Latinised to Alpha Lyrae and abbreviated Alpha Lyr or α Lyr. This star is relatively close at only 25 light-years from the Sun, and, together with Arcturus and Sirius, one of the most luminous stars in the Sun's neighborhood. It is the fifth-brightest star in the night sky, and the second-brightest star in the northern celestial hemisphere, after Arcturus. Vega has been extensively studied by astronomers, leading it to be termed "arguably the next most important star in the sky after the Sun". Vega was the northern pole star around 12,000 BC and will be so again around the year 13,727, when its declination will be +86° 14′. Vega was the first star other than the Sun to be photographed and the first to have its spectrum recorded. It was one of the first stars whose distance was estimated through parallax measurements. Vega has functioned as the baseline for calibrating the photometric brightness scale and was one of the stars used to define the zero point for the UBV photometric system.



Vega is only about a tenth of the age of the Sun, but since it is 2.1 times as massive, its expected lifetime is also one tenth of that of the Sun; both stars are at present approaching the midpoint of their life expectancies. Vega has an unusually low abundance of the elements with a higher atomic number than that of helium. Vega is also a variable star that varies slightly in brightness. It is rotating rapidly with a velocity of 236 km/s at the equator. This causes the equator to bulge outward due to centrifugal effects, and, as a result, there is a variation of temperature across the star's photosphere that reaches a maximum at the poles. From Earth, Vega is observed from the direction of one of these poles.Based on an observed excess emission of infrared radiation, Vega appears to have a circumstellar disk of dust. This dust is likely to be the result of collisions between objects in an orbiting debris disk, which is analogous to the Kuiper belt in the Solar System. Stars that display an infrared excess due to dust emission are termed Vega-like stars.
